High-Paying Careers for Mathematics Graduates
While many may initially associate mathematics careers with academia or teaching, the modern job market reveals a diverse array of opportunities that combine intellectual challenge with competitive compensation. Below is an overview of several prominent professions where mathematical expertise is highly valued and well-compensated.
Actuary
Actuaries specialize in evaluating financial risks by applying mathematical, statistical, and financial theories. Predominantly employed in the insurance sector, they develop policies designed to minimize risk exposure. This profession demands a strong grasp of probability and statistics, making it both challenging and rewarding. Experienced actuaries, especially those with professional certifications, often earn salaries exceeding $100,000.
Data Scientist
In today’s data-centric environment, data scientists play a pivotal role by extracting meaningful insights from extensive datasets. Their work involves utilizing statistical methods, algorithms, and programming skills to convert raw data into actionable knowledge. Data scientists are in high demand across various industries, including technology and healthcare, with average salaries around $120,000, often higher in major tech hubs.
Quantitative Analyst
Quantitative analysts, commonly known as “quants,” operate primarily within financial institutions such as hedge funds and investment banks. They develop sophisticated mathematical models to predict market behavior and assess financial risks. This role requires advanced mathematical proficiency, programming expertise, and the ability to interpret complex data. Entry-level salaries typically start near $100,000, with potential for significant growth as experience accumulates.
Operations Research Analyst
Operations research analysts apply mathematical modeling, statistical analysis, and optimization techniques to solve complex problems in various industries. Their work enhances organizational efficiency, reduces costs, and supports data-driven decision-making. This interdisciplinary role blends elements of engineering, economics, and mathematics, offering intellectually stimulating challenges. Salaries generally range from $70,000 to over $100,000, depending on experience and sector.
Mathematician
Mathematicians engage in both theoretical and applied research, contributing to advancements in numerous fields. Their work involves developing new mathematical theories or refining existing ones, often within academic, governmental, or private research settings. Compensation varies by sector and expertise but can exceed $90,000 for experienced professionals.
Statistician
Statisticians focus on collecting, analyzing, and interpreting data to identify trends and inform decision-making processes. Their skills are essential across sectors such as healthcare, marketing, and public policy. The challenge lies in deriving meaningful conclusions from complex datasets. Entry-level statisticians typically earn around $70,000, with higher salaries attainable through advanced education and experience.
Financial Analyst
Financial analysts assess investment opportunities and provide strategic advice to businesses. They utilize quantitative methods to model financial performance and forecast future trends, balancing numerical analysis with qualitative market factors. Starting salaries often begin at $70,000, with potential increases as analysts gain expertise and reputation.
Cryptographer
Cryptographers employ mathematical principles to design secure communication systems and protect information from cyber threats. This field combines deep mathematical knowledge with creativity and critical thinking. Skilled cryptographers, particularly those working in government or high-tech industries, can earn salaries exceeding $100,000.

Common Misconceptions About Mathematics Careers
Mathematics careers are limited to teaching or academia.
Numerous industries, including finance, technology, healthcare, and government, actively seek professionals with strong mathematical skills.
Mathematics jobs are purely theoretical and lack practical application.
Many roles, such as data scientists and operations research analysts, apply mathematical concepts to solve real-world problems and drive business decisions.
Real-World Applications of Mathematics Careers
Mathematics graduates contribute significantly across various sectors:
- Insurance: Actuaries design policies that protect companies and individuals from financial loss.
- Technology: Data scientists analyze user data to improve products and services.
- Finance: Quantitative analysts develop models to guide investment strategies.
- Cybersecurity: Cryptographers create algorithms that secure sensitive information.
- Healthcare: Statisticians analyze clinical trial data to advance medical research.
